Is There a Connection Between Chronic Stress and Cancer Risk?

5 February 2026


Chronic stress appears to modestly increase cancer risk and worsen outcomes through hormonal, immune, and inflammatory pathways, but it is one factor among many and does not mean stress alone causes cancer. Large reviews find a consistent association between high psychological stress, depression or anxiety and higher overall cancer incidence in the general population.

Chronic stress is linked to faster tumour growth, more metastasis, and poorer survival in several cancers (notably breast, ovarian, prostate, lung, and others). The effect size is generally modest compared with major risk factors like smoking or obesity, and not every study finds the same pattern, so stress is best seen as a contributory, not deterministic, factor.

Biological mechanisms Under chronic stress, the hypothalamic–pituitary–adrenal (HPA) axis and sympathetic nervous system stay persistently activated, increasing cortisol and catecholamines (adrenaline, noradrenaline). The key downstream effects include DNA damage and cell regulation; excess stress hormones can increase oxidative DNA damage; promoting new blood vessel formation, invasion, and metastasis; chronic stress impairs cellmediated immunity (e.g., NK cells, cytotoxic T cells) and increases systemic inflammation, reducing immune surveillance against emerging cancer cells; tumour microenvironment changes; stress signaling can reshape the tumor microenvironment, including activation of STAT3/Src and autophagy pathways that support tumour cell survival, angiogenesis, and therapy resistance.

Behavioural and psychosocial pathways Chronic stress also shifts behaviours that independently influence cancer risk. These includes higher rates of smoking, unhealthy diet, alcohol misuse, and physical inactivity under chronic psychological distress; disrupted sleep and circadian rhythms, which are themselves associated with metabolic and immune dysregulation relevant to cancer; lower adherence to screening, treatment, and followup in highly distressed individuals, which can lead to later diagnosis and poorer outcomes.

These behavioural factors partially mediate the link between psychological distress and cancer mortality, although inflammation and direct biological effects also play important roles. Can stress reduction change cancer risk or outcomes? In people with cancer, stressmanagement interventions (e.g., cognitive–behavioural therapy, relaxation training) reliably reduce anxiety, depression, and distress, and often improve immune and endocrine markers.

Some randomized trials suggest that such interventions may be associated with improved longterm outcomes (like reduced recurrence or better survival), although these findings are not yet uniform and samples are often small. In lung cancer patients, mindfulnessbased stress reduction reduces cancerrelated fatigue, improves mood, and enhances sleep and quality of life, which may indirectly support better treatment adherence and physical resilience.

Practical implications For reducing cancer risk and supporting health: Address chronic, unrelenting stress through structured approaches (CBT, mindfulness, relaxation training, social support, exercise), especially when combined with standard riskreduction (no smoking, healthy weight, physical activity, limited alcohol).

If someone already has cancer, integrating psychological and stressmanagement care into oncology can improve quality of life and may help immune and endocrine regulation in ways that could influence disease course.
